- A man (Jerry Lewis) is told by his doctor (Peter Lawford), and best friend, that he has a terminal illness. At his wife's urging, he lives life to the fullest, racking up insurmountable debts. When the damage is done, his friend the doctor tells him that he's not dying. Unfortunately, his life will eventually be ruined by his actions. So, they decide to stage his death so that his wife and family will not have to suffer for what he's done. Lewis eventually discovers that his friend, the doctor, set the entire scenario up so that he could get Lewis' wife.

- Brendan Byers III is a wealthy playboy who wants to serve his country as a soldier, but he has been classified as 4-F (registrant not acceptable for military service). He recruits volunteers from among his employees for a privately funded mission in the Italian front of the war. Byers impersonates the German general Eric Kesselring, with a plan to order German troops to retreat and give way to advancing Allied forces. Unfortunately for Byers, the impersonation comes with complications. He has to deal with the real general's Italian mistress, while the German authorities are investigating Kesselring's involvement in the July 20 plot to assassinate Adolf Hitler.
